Fun-yet-refined sedan
The 2015 Jaguar XF broadens the trim lineup, giving you more choices with either a sporty or luxurious bent. Whether you opt for the base 2.0 Premium or the top-tier XFR-S, you'll find attention to detail and lux-level materials. From the pulsing stop/start engine button to the twin-needle stitching on the door panels, you'll find details that delight as well as get the pulse racing. With powertrain choices from a 240-hp, four-cylinder turbo to a 550-hp, supercharged V8, you'll find just the right amount of fun dialed in for your lifestyle. As a midsize sedan, the XF has room for rear-seat passengers and a trunk that will fit their things for a road trip.

What is new for the 2015 Jaguar XF?
- The XF is available in a variety of new trims, including the 2.0T Premium, Portfolio, and Sport.
- The 2.0 Turbo and 3.0 Supercharged trims have been discontinued for 2015.
- XF trims have been upgraded with Leatherette Seats as standard equipment this year.
- Rear Seat Heaters, Remote Start, and SiriusXM Trial Available features are now available as options on select trims.
- The Supercharged trim now comes with Rear Sunshade as standard equipment.
5 reasons to buy the 2015 Jaguar XF
1. Get more power
The 2015 Jaguar XF offers a supercharged 5.0L V8 engine that's tuned three ways. Available only with rear-wheel drive, you'll find this engine in the XF Supercharged, XFR, and XFR-S. At a base level, this engine delivers 470 hp, and you'll see 510 hp on the XFR. If you're lucky enough to find one of the limited XFR-S models built, you'll get a knock-your-socks-off 550 hp.
2. Available AWD
The 2015 Jaguar XF is essentially a rear-wheel-drive sedan. So, if you want all-wheel drive, start your search with the 340-hp, supercharged V6 engine. Both the Sport and Portfolio trims are available with AWD, and when equipped with this drivetrain add a standard heated steering wheel. So, all you have to do is decide if you want the luxurious Portfolio trimmings or the Black Pack chic look of the Sport model.
3. Start with Premium
If speed isn't your thing but you want all the accouterments that go with a luxury sedan, the base 2015 Jaguar XF Premium is well-equipped with leather seats, multi-way power-adjustable seats, light blue ambient lighting, a premium audio system, keyless entry, back-up camera, SiriusXM® radio, and blind-spot monitoring.
Plus, the base 240-hp, 2.0L four-cylinder engine gets an EPA-estimated highway fuel economy of 30 mpg.4. Standard and available tech
The 2015 Jaguar XF adds more technology by making the Premium Pack standard on the base model. This includes features such as navigation and a 380-watt Meridian™ sound system. Opting for any of the V6 or above trims will add features such as adaptive headlights that pivot as you turn corners, automatic high beams, and the even more impressive 825W Meridian™ surround sound system.
5. Engaging handling
No matter which engine you choose with the 2015 Jaguar XF, you'll get advanced chassis dynamics and driving modes to suit your mood. Taking a Sunday drive? Opt for "Normal" mode for maximum comfort. Hitting some twisty bits on your commute? Pop it over into "Dynamic" mode for a more responsive throttle.

RepairPal gave the Jaguar XF an overall reliability rating of 2 out of 5 stars, which RepairPal describes as Below Average. This rating ranks Jaguar XF 68th out of 68 among Luxury Midsize Cars.

2015 Jaguar XF FAQ
The 2015 Jaguar XF is available in multiple trims, each with its own estimated fuel economy, here are the EPA estimates for each trim:
- 2.0T Premium: 19 MPG City and 30 MPG Highway
- Sport: 18 MPG City and 28 MPG Highway
- Supercharged: 15 MPG City and 23 MPG Highway
- Portfolio: 18 MPG City and 28 MPG Highway
- R: 15 MPG City and 23 MPG Highway
- XFR-S: 15 MPG City and 23 MPG Highway
